I've been watching some Rubio footage from last year. One of the things I've noticed especially playing with Love is that he delivers the ball to the exact place it needs to be. While watching some attempts tonight, when Love spots up and gets the pass, he is having to reach left or right to get the ball, which messes up timing. Not using this as an excuse for his entirety of poor play, but it could be something subtle like that when Rubio returns (tomorrow?!) that can make a difference in Kevin's play.
